Krissy I throw those little ones back let em grow up! hehe I swing the GPX 6000 also, best detector Minelab has put out! Period! I have had a few also 2200, 3000, 3500, 4500. Getting rid of the cables and ease of operation of the 6000 is huge! Get yourself a pinpointer if you do not have one minelab has a great one! That last target in the bedrock most likely just dropped down into the crack and was on edge and your coil did not pick it up. With a pin pointer you will find it. Maybe one day you will invest in a elliptical coil, it will allow you to cover more ground faster, looking for patches. I have been gold detecting for 25 years cannot imagine not using it! Great job as always Krissy… I watch all you videos with enthusiasm each week, but this is my first time commenting.. The smallest piece that I’ve ever found was 0.02g at 75mm depth using the GPZ 7000. I was running a 15” concentric xcoil. I’ve found that the xcoils outperform the 12” zsearch on small targets at depth, here in the Victorian goldfields. A GPZ/xcoil setup certainly gives the 6000 a run for its money.. The xcoils become an attractive proposition if you’re budget conscious like me and can only afford one machine.. The prospecting experts always say that no machine can do everything, but in my experience I’m not sure that I would agree. Obviously the 7000 is always going to be heavier to swing throughout the day, but you end up with a machine that basically does everything with the change of a coil.
